游乐游手机版
首页/系统平台/文章详情

ReiserFS文件系统安装配置与日常操作教程

时间:2026-06-09 07:06
ReiserFS以其高效的小文件处理和日志功能著称,适合邮件服务器等场景。创建时需分区、格式化并挂载,日常使用专用工具管理与维护。性能调优涉及块大小和挂载选项选择。鉴于其发展有限,当前常考虑迁移至ext4等主流文件系统,迁移前应充分备份与验证。

文件系统简介与选择考量

在众多Linux文件系统中,ReiserFS以其先进的日志功能和卓越的小文件处理性能而著称。该系统最初由Namesys团队研发,专门针对传统文件系统在管理海量小文件时存在的效率低下问题进行了优化。其创新性地采用B+树结构组织元数据,这使得在拥有数万个小文件的目录中进行搜索、新增或删除操作时,速度远超ext2等早期文件系统。对于邮件系统、代码版本库或新闻服务器这类需要持续进行大量小文件IO的应用场景,ReiserFS一度是高性能的理想选择。然而,在实际选用时,还需综合评估其社区生态、长期维护状态以及与周边运维工具的适配性,这些都是确保系统长期稳定运行的关键决策点。

reiserfs 实战指南:常见用法整理

创建与挂载ReiserFS分区

要部署ReiserFS文件系统,首先需在目标磁盘上划分独立分区。您可以使用fdisk、gdisk或parted等磁盘分区工具完成此步骤。分区建立后,需使用`mkfs.reiserfs`命令对该分区进行格式化,以创建ReiserFS数据结构。格式化过程中,可指定自定义卷标、调整块大小等参数,以适应不同的容量与性能需求。完成格式化后,需通过mount命令将新文件系统挂载至Linux目录树的某个空目录(挂载点),方可进行读写访问。为实现系统重启后自动挂载,建议将相应的设备标识、挂载点、文件系统类型及选项(如默认权限、日志模式等)写入`/etc/fstab`配置文件,从而实现持久化存储管理。

日常管理与维护操作

ReiserFS投入生产环境后,定期的运维管理不可或缺。`reiserfstune`是常用的参数调整工具,可用于查看或修改文件系统标签等属性。文件系统完整性检查与修复则依赖`reiserfsck`命令,它能够诊断并修正因断电、硬件故障导致的元数据损坏,是数据安全的重要保障。此外,标准的磁盘空间管理命令同样适用:`df -h`可快速查看各挂载点的容量使用率,`du -sh`则能统计指定目录的实际磁盘占用量。建议在系统非正常关机后,优先执行只读检查,若发现问题再进入修复流程,以此最大程度维护数据完整性与服务可用性。

性能调优与注意事项

为优化ReiserFS在实际负载下的表现,可进行针对性配置调整。在格式化阶段,块大小的选择直接影响存储利用率与IO效率:针对海量KB级小文件,较小的块尺寸(如1K或2K)能减少空间浪费;而对于以大型媒体文件为主的应用,较大的块尺寸(如4K或8K)则有助于提升顺序读写吞吐量。挂载选项亦能调节行为,例如添加“notail”参数将禁用文件内联存储特性(tail packing),虽可能略微增加存储开销,但能改善与部分数据备份及恢复工具的兼容性。请注意,任何调优操作都应在测试环境中充分验证,并明确评估其利弊。同时,保持操作系统内核及相关工具处于较新版本,有助于获得更佳的安全补丁与功能支持。

数据迁移与替代方案

鉴于技术演进与社区支持的变化,用户可能需要将数据从ReiserFS迁移至ext4、XFS或Btrfs等当前更主流的文件系统。迁移操作通常可通过`rsync`进行增量同步,或使用`dd`命令进行块设备级复制。在进行任何迁移前,必须对源数据进行完整备份,并在迁移完成后于新文件系统上严格校验数据的准确性与一致性。目前,主流Linux发行版的默认安装已不再包含ReiserFS选项,其后续版本Reiser4的开发也趋于停滞。因此,在新规划存储架构或部署应用时,选择活跃开发、拥有广泛社区支持与完善工具链的现代文件系统,是更具前瞻性的决策。深入理解各文件系统在性能、扩展性、快照支持等方面的差异,方能根据业务场景做出最适宜的技术选型。

来源:news_generate:884
上一篇ReiserFS文件系统选型指南与主流方案对比解析 下一篇Chromium OS新手入门指南详解系统特点与安装方法
本站内容用于信息整理与展示,如有侵权或内容问题请及时联系处理。

相关推荐

补充同频道和同主题内容,方便继续浏览更多相关内容。

同类最新

继续查看同栏目最近更新的文章。

更多
微软详解Win11时间点还原 默认每24小时创建恢复点
系统平台 · 2026-06-30

微软详解Win11时间点还原 默认每24小时创建恢复点

微软今日推送了最新的 6 月可选更新,并发布博客详细解读了 Win11 全新的“时间点还原”(Point-in-time restore)功能——这一功能本质上是对系统恢复体验的一次全面升级,旨在让用户更轻松地应对电脑故障。 微软表示,面向 Windows 11 客户端用户的“时间点还原”功能现已正

Win11 26H1六月可选更新KB5095091 优化放大镜改善装机体验
系统平台 · 2026-06-30

Win11 26H1六月可选更新KB5095091 优化放大镜改善装机体验

微软今天推送了Windows 11 26H1设备的6月可选更新KB5095091,安装完成后系统版本号会升级到Build 28000 2340。值得一提的是,这次更新并非面向所有设备,而是专门为搭载高通骁龙X2系列芯片的机型准备的——包括骁龙X2 Plus、X2 Elite和X2 Elite Ext

Win11六月可选更新KB5095093修复回收站弹窗异常
系统平台 · 2026-06-30

Win11六月可选更新KB5095093修复回收站弹窗异常

微软已悄然推送Windows 11六月可选更新,编号KB5095093。本次更新覆盖两个版本:24H2用户安装后版本号升级至Build 26100 8737,而25H2用户则更新至Build 26200 8737。 本次更新并非仅是小修小补,而是带来了多项实质性新功能。下面我们就来详细解析这些更新内

苹果macOS 27 Beta2封堵Siri AI跳过候补名单漏洞
系统平台 · 2026-06-30

苹果macOS 27 Beta2封堵Siri AI跳过候补名单漏洞

科技媒体 Cult of Mac 昨日(6月23日)发布博文指出,苹果在 macOS 27 Beta 2 更新中悄然封堵了一个此前可用的后门——用户曾能通过一条终端命令绕过候补名单,直接启用新版 Siri AI,如今这一方法已失效。 简要回顾一下:在 macOS 27 Beta 1 阶段,只需在 M

微软加速Win11 25H2推送 覆盖所有符合条件家用PC
系统平台 · 2026-06-30

微软加速Win11 25H2推送 覆盖所有符合条件家用PC

近日(6月23日),科技媒体 Windows Latest 发布了一则值得关注的动态:微软已进一步扩大 Windows 11 25H2 的推送范围,所有满足硬件要求、且不受 IT 部门管理的家庭版和专业版设备,现在均可顺利接收本次更新。 此次升级有一个显著特点——采用“启用包”(eKB)方式进行推送